Autonomous mobile manipulator for R&D

RB-SUMMIT+ is the Autonomous Mobile Manipulator designed to execute various R&D tasks in collaborative environments such as laboratories, research centres and other academic environments, addressing final applications related to inspection, medicine or logistics.

This manipulator robot combines the mobility of Robotnik’s RB-SUMMIT platform and the flexibility of Kinova’s robotic arms.

It can handle parts or objects weighing up to 2.6 kg with high precision, providing optimum performance for tasks such as sample picking, sorting, pick & place, quality control or packaging and labelling.

All Robotnik robots are modular and have a ROS-based or ROS 2-based architecture.

Characteristics

Mechanical

  • Dimensions: 720 x 614 x 767 mm
  • Weight:
    • Platform: 65 Kg
    • Arm: 4,5 kg
  • Payload:
    • Platform: Up to 45 kg
    • Arm: Up to 2,6 kg
  • Speed: 3 m/s
  • Environment: Indoor/Outdoor
  • Enclosure class: IP40
  • Autonomy: Up to 5 h
  • Traction motors: 4 x 500 W with brake
  • Kinematics: Skid steering
  • Localization system: SLAM
  • Temperature range: 0ºC to +50ºC
  • Max. slope: 80%

Communication

  • WiFi 802.11 b/g/n/ac
  • Bluetooth 4.0

Connectivity

  • USB x1
  • Ethernet x1
  • DC Power Output

Components

Included

  • CPU Intel i7
  • 2D Laser
  • RGBD camera
  • 5G Router
  • IMU
  • Battery 48VDC@15Ah
  • Kinova Arm Gen2 - 6DOF
  • Charging station

Optional

  • GPS
  • Base station
  • AI + Vision Package
  • 3D Localization and Navigation Package
  • Chassis IP54
  • Kinova Arm Gen2 - 7DOF
  • Kinova Arm Gen3 - 6DOF
  • Kinova Arm Gen3 - 7DOF
